Cost of Kitchen Cabinets: Understanding Prices and Value

Embarking on a kitchen redesign or constructing a new home, homeowners often find that kitchen cabinet pricing is a key investment, shaping functionality, efficiency, and overall aesthetic impression. Exceptional cabinets not only provide organized storage but also establish the room’s atmosphere, while enhancing operational efficiency. The decision-making process must account for more than cost alone, considering factors like material selection, artisanal quality, and bespoke customization that dictate longevity and return on investment. Top-tier kitchen cabinets elevate resale potential, offering homeowners a strategic enhancement that blends utility with long-term value.

The materials used in kitchen cabinets are a primary driver of cost. Choosing solid wood options ensures enduring beauty and robustness, yet these come at a higher financial investment than engineered wood solutions. Every wood species imparts distinct qualities—maple lends sleek consistency for modern kitchens, and oak introduces warmth and visual depth for traditional settings. Engineered wood alternatives, while more affordable, often provide a wide range of finishes and colors but may lack the longevity and strength of natural hardwoods. Comprehending material distinctions allows strategic decisions that reconcile financial considerations with desired visual impact.

Cabinet construction techniques play a crucial role in both durability and pricing. Frameless cabinets, common in modern European-style kitchens, offer sleek lines and maximize interior storage, but require precise craftsmanship and often come at a higher cost. Traditional face-frame construction adds stability and simplifies assembly, often offering a cost-effective alternative without compromising durability. Advanced joinery techniques elevate costs but provide superior longevity, with dovetail and mortise-and-tenon joints standing out for their enduring performance.

The intricacy of custom designs directly impacts overall cabinet pricing. Off-the-shelf cabinets may reduce upfront cost, yet tailored solutions unlock optimal use of available space. Corner solutions, pull-out pantry units, and specialized storage for appliances or utensils may elevate prices but greatly enhance usability. Custom finishes, including hand-applied paints, stains, or specialty veneers, add another layer of expense, yet these choices can transform cabinets into statement pieces, merging artistry with functionality.

The selection of quality hardware and functional accessories influences both performance and cost. Investing in superior hardware enhances usability while maintaining aesthetic and functional standards. Top-tier metal hardware demands upfront investment but mitigates long-term repair and replacement concerns. Drawer organizers, pull-out trays, and integrated lighting systems are additional options that improve convenience while subtly increasing the total cabinet budget.

Labor and installation costs are often underestimated in the total kitchen cabinet investment. Even the most elegant cabinets require professional installation to ensure precision, stability, and longevity. Misaligned doors, uneven surfaces, or poorly fitted drawers can compromise both functionality and aesthetic appeal. Installation expenses vary widely based on design complexity, often matching or exceeding material costs. Engaging experienced installers ensures the final product not only looks flawless but performs reliably for years.

Location-specific factors and regional market trends impact cabinet pricing. High-demand urban centers usually reflect steeper cabinetry prices than less dense areas. Local availability of materials and skilled labor affects both supply and pricing. Established cabinet makers recognized for quality and design innovation generally charge more, reflecting superior durability and aesthetic refinement. Selecting the ideal supplier demands weighing price against craftsmanship, material integrity, and design excellence.

Another factor impacting cabinet costs is the finish and surface treatment. The choice between gloss, satin, or textured surfaces directly influences pricing. Advanced surface treatments enhance durability and appeal, albeit with increased investment. Complex finishing methods deliver nuanced texture, richer colors, and visual depth, elevating kitchen aesthetics.

Beyond initial costs, homeowners must consider the long-term value of kitchen cabinets. Quality craftsmanship ensures cabinets remain robust, functional, and visually appealing through extensive use. Premium materials and meticulous finishes minimize future repair needs, providing cost-efficiency. Budget-friendly cabinets may provide immediate savings but could require repairs or early replacement, increasing total expenses over the life of the kitchen.
